Ever hear of a woman named Xaviera Hollander? If not maybe you have heard the term the Happy Hooker.
I have been spending some quality time researching Hollander since I am writing a one woman show about sex. While most people have heard of Heidi Fleiss, some people have no knowledge about Hollander.
In a short time, Hollander went from being a call girl to becoming one of the most famous madams of New York City when she opened up her brothel, Xaviera’s Happy House. In 1971, she was arrested for prostitution and forced to leave the county. It was then that she wrote the best selling memoir, The Happy Hooker: My Own Story. The book is a delightful read as well as packed with great tips about men. Madams do tend to have great skills in the boudoir.
The book also inspired a movie by the same name starring Lynne Redgrave. Unfortunately, the movie was not filled with a lot of porn scenes it focused more on greed and lust in The Big Apple.
Hollander has given lectures on the “do and don’ts of sex in Canada, Holland, and various cities in Europe. For 35 years she wrote a monthly advice column for Penthouse Magazine called Call Me Madam and she has remained their most popular columnist.
She now operates a unique bed and breakfast in Amsterdam called the Happy House Bed & Breakfast and produces theater in Europe. Rumor has it there is Happy Hooker musical in the works.
